Role Summary
We are seeking a proactive and skilled Senior Associate to support our cloud migration and modernization projects.
The ideal candidate will have hands-on experience in developing . NET applications, a solid understanding of Azure cloud services, and a foundational knowledge of DevOps practices.
This role is crucial for assisting in the migration of applications to Azure and contributing to the design and implementation of cloud-native Responsibilities :
Cloud Migration & Modernization : Support cloud migration and modernization projects by conducting application discovery, performing technical assessments, and executing hands-on migration of .NET workloads to Azure.
Application Development : Develop and maintain .
NET Core / C# applications, microservices, and APIs, ensuring they align with Azure cloud-native architectures (e.g , App Services, Azure Functions).
Infrastructure & Automation : Assist in environment provisioning and infrastructure setup using Infrastructure as Code (IaC) tools such as ARM templates, Bicep, or Terraform.
Collaboration & Implementation : Collaborate with cross-functional teams to implement Azure-based solutions, contributing to solution design, documentation, and deployment activities.
DevOps Support : Implement CI / CD pipelines and automation using Azure DevOps or GitHub Actions.
Assist in containerizing workloads with Docker and deploying them to AKS where applicable.
Assessment : Participate in discovery and cloud readiness assessments, identifying technical gaps, risks, and dependencies during pre-migration Skills :
Development Expertise : Proficient in .NET Core / C# development, including experience with Web APIs, Entity Framework, and MVC patterns.
Azure Services : Hands-on experience with core Microsoft Azure services, such as Azure App Services, Azure Functions, Azure SQL, Key Vault, Blob Storage, and Azure Monitor.
Cloud Migration : Exposure to migration processes, including discovery, assessment, and re-platforming from on-prem or IaaS to PaaS.
DevOps : Basic experience with DevOps tools and practices, including Azure DevOps, Git, pipelines, Docker, and Kubernetes (AKS preferred).
Cloud Fundamentals : A foundational understanding of cloud fundamentals, security practices, and cost optimization strategies in Azure.
Technical Skills :
Education : A bachelor's degree in Computer Science, Engineering, or a related field is preferred.
Experience : A minimum of 7-10 years of experience in a similar role
(ref : hirist.tech)
Senior Associate • Bangalore